Output c4b8d26c6543a288961125b25a782cf6e968c5074592202fe6834fa2188a5ca8:15

value
35244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d6610234783ef477aacbeff75fed5e20827950 OP_EQUAL
address
3DLxZDVC4RZ9GGBAncsbsbwwey2HziX8u1
transaction
c4b8d26c6543a288961125b25a782cf6e968c5074592202fe6834fa2188a5ca8
confirmations
318590
spent
true